"Once he has achieved that freedom, why do you come to protest?" - Juan Ayuso under fire from Pedro Delgado

Juan Ayuso had his departure from UAE Team Emirates - XRG surprise announced two days ago and was quite unhappy with the timing the team chose to put out the news, and did not hide it during yesterday's stage start. The unusual rant against his team caught Pedro Delgado by surprise, who comments on the matter of his compatriot.
Ayuso accused UAE of publishing the statement in the middle of La Vuelta to hurt him: "I know perfectly well why they did it: to damage my image again. I don't share that statement at all". And he went further by getting heated with the press: "Sometimes you can't when everything works more like a dictatorship, with unilateral decisions imposed on you".
Thus, Perico Delgado, winner of the 1988 Tour de France and RTVE commentator since 1995, does not understand the need for Juan Ayuso to air the dirty laundry and bad blood with UAE once he had achieved his goal: the letter of freedom for 2026.

"Honestly, I don't understand anything. Ayuso wanted freedom to leave and they gave it to him, so I don't understand the statements. If he got what he wanted, why talk," the Spanish legend argued. It is rumoured that the 22-year old is in talks to join Lidl-Trek next season.
"Today or tomorrow, it doesn't matter. What he was fighting for is to leave. Why add fuel to the fire when it is not necessary? He had proposals last year and did not leave because he had a contract. He changed managers and has achieved what seemed difficult. Once he has achieved that freedom, why do you come to protest?" Delgado commented on RTVE.
His colleague Carlos de Andrés, without wanting to get too involved, did not quite understand what Juan Ayuso said either: "Personally, I was a little surprised by his statements. There must have been something, envyingly".
The Spaniard's dynamics in this race have changed quite often, but he has said to be more relieved now that the news is out and so he can focus on his race without the speculation circling around him on the daily.
